我有一套许多(10000)个项目,我必须从中选择正好20个项目。我只能选择每个项目一次。我的项目有利润、成本以及几个布尔属性(如颜色)。 我已经阅读并完成了以下教程:https://developers.google.com/optimization/mip/integer_opt_cp和https://developers.google.com/optimization/mip/integer_
本文向大家介绍Java国际化简介_动力节点Java学院整理,包括了Java国际化简介_动力节点Java学院整理的使用技巧和注意事项,需要的朋友参考一下 假设我们正在开发一个支持多国语言的Web应用程序,要求系统能够根据客户端的系统的语言类型返回对应的界面:英文的操作系统返回英文界面,而中文的操作系统则返回中文界面——这便是典型的i18n国际化问题。对于有国际化要求的应用系统,我们不
通过上一节的学习,相信我们已经会selnium IDE的基本使用了,为了使selenium 更强大,其实selenium 还提供了良好的扩展能力。 ----//用户扩展 用户扩展就是使用javaScript文件来创建定制化特性,添加新功能,通常情况下这种扩展就是定制化命令,但扩展并不仅限于命令。 这里有一些列的扩展:http://wiki.openqa.org/display/SEL/Contri
1. 给非技术背景的同事解释CUPED 2. 介绍一个使用因果推断的场景,(答节日大促的DID),如何拟合虚拟平行宇宙?(合成控制法) 3. 抖音大促活动后,发现男性和女性的投诉率分别都提高了,但综合起来总体却没有提高。为什么,举出数字例子。 4. 如果一个活动结束后,极端投诉率降低了,能不能得出结论说明用户体验整体变好了?如何验证用户差评率是否真的下降? 5. SQL题:统计连续三天下单美妆产品
我试图使用Auth在我的Kohana应用程序中强制使用强(er)密码,方法是使用以下正则表达式要求至少一个大写字母、一个小写字母、一个数字、一个非字母数字(特殊字符)和至少8个字符。 正则表达式正在工作,正如在Rubular上可以看到的那样。这是我在Kohana的Model\u Auth\u User中使用的代码,它扩展了ORM。 但是,当创建一个新的用户帐户或更改现有帐户的密码时,这个正则表达式
转置数字——解决溢出的思路[E] atoi——培养严谨的思路,正负号的处理技巧[E] 回文数字巧解[E] 位运算实现除法[M]
Pseudorandom Number Generation 你可以使用内置函数Math.random来生成统一的分布。例如,成介于0和99 (含)的随机整数,可以调Math.floor(Math.random() * 100)。 d3.random.normal([mean, [deviation]]) 返回一个符合正态(高斯)分布normal (Gaussian) distribution的随
问题内容: 我正在使用Jackson 1.8.3将以下域对象序列化和反序列化为JSON 然后使用以下代码对对象进行序列化和反序列化 然后用 对象的原始值为Strings,Doubles,Longs或Booleans。但是,在序列化和反序列化过程中,Jackson将Long值(例如4)转换为Integers。 如何“强制” Jackson将数字非十进制值反序列化为Long而不是Integer? 问题
简单的解决方案是通过像这样强制转换匹配器来删除泛型: 可能,但会生成编译器警告并感觉错误。 一个冗长的替代方案是:
我正在尝试使用lambda表达式实例化一个数组。 该数组是一个“[Ljava.lang.Object;”实例 数组的每个对象都是一个“测试”实例
问题内容: 我应该在学习Android之前先学习Java还是可以同时做两件事?最好的方法是什么? 问题答案: 我绝对会首先学习Java。不要费心学习诸如servlet,Swing等之类的东西-但要学习: 核心语言 馆藏 IO 字符串处理 尝试在学习这些知识的同时 还 学习一个全新的环境,将使找出问题所在变得更加困难。 请注意,这不是特定于Android的-我总是鼓励开发人员在学习“外围”技术(例如
本文向大家介绍监督学习和无监督学习的区别相关面试题,主要包含被问及监督学习和无监督学习的区别时的应答技巧和注意事项,需要的朋友参考一下 参考回答: 输入的数据有标签则为监督学习,输入数据无标签为非监督学习。
本文向大家介绍JavaScript该如何学习 怎样轻松学习JavaScript,包括了JavaScript该如何学习 怎样轻松学习JavaScript的使用技巧和注意事项,需要的朋友参考一下 js给初学者的印象总是那么的“杂而乱”,相信很多初学者都在找轻松学习js的途径。我试着总结自己学习多年js的经验,希望能给后来的学习者探索出一条“轻松学习js之路”。js给人那种感觉的原因多半是因为它如下的特
本文向大家介绍适用于Java初学者的学习路线图,包括了适用于Java初学者的学习路线图的使用技巧和注意事项,需要的朋友参考一下 对于Java初学者来说,想学习Java教程,需要明白,基础打好才能学得更好,Java教程之学习Java的路线图的五个必经阶段,希望能对Java学习者有所帮助。 第一个阶段-java基础阶段 1.java语法 2.面向对象 3.常用的api 4.界面编程
主要内容:C++和C语言的血缘关系,再说C++教程,我的建议C++ 读作“C加加”,是“C Plus Plus”的简称。顾名思义,C++ 是在C语言的基础上增加新特性,玩出了新花样,所以叫“C Plus Plus”,就像 iPhone 7S 和 iPhone 7、Win10 和 Win7 的关系。 从语法上看,C语言是 C++ 的一部分,C语言代码几乎不用修改就能够以 C++ 的方式编译,这给很多初学者带来了不小的困惑,学习 C++ 之前到底要不要先学习C